Page Twenty-eight THE C HALLENGE May, 1936 INTER-CLASS TRACK MEET On May 5, the whole school turned out for the annual track meet. Everyone who had par- ticipated in physical education was required to enter in at least two events. This gave every- body a chance and helped to stir up much class rivarly. The individual stars were LeRoy Pit- tle and Elizabeth Muller, who collected 12 3-4 and 25 points respectively, and consequently took the letters.
